Home Insemination: A Game-Changer for Modern Fertility

If the clinical setting isn’t your scene, or you want a more affordable, private way to approach conception, home insemination kits could be the secret weapon you didn’t know you needed.

Take MakeAMom, for example. Their range of reusable, discreet insemination kits—like CryoBaby, Impregnator, and BabyMaker—are tailored for different fertility needs, whether you’re dealing with low sperm motility or sensitivity issues like vaginismus.

  • CryoBaby is perfect for frozen or low-volume sperm.
  • Impregnator assists with low motility sperm.
  • BabyMaker supports users with specific physical sensitivities.

Best of all? The kits ship in plain packaging, maintaining your privacy, and boast a reported 67% success rate among users.
